Embodiment 1

[0024] The organic waste gas emitted by an electronic circuit board factory is a high-concentration "triphenyl" waste gas, and the concentration range of the main organic matter is: benzene 100-150mg / m 3 , Toluene 2000~3000mg / m 3 , Xylene 150~200mg / m 3 , the exhaust gas volume is 6000m 3 / h; Exhaust gas temperature: 30-40°C.

[0025] The composition (by mass percentage) of the organic waste gas microemulsion absorption liquid is as follows: 0.5% lauryl amidopropyl betaine, 1.0% octylphenyl polyoxyethylene ether, 0.6% sodium dodecylbenzenesulfonate , 1,2-propylene glycol 10%, polydimethylsiloxane 0.03%, hydroxyl silicone oil 0.03%, and the rest is water. Embodiment 2

[0030] The organic waste gas discharged from a furniture production workshop, the main organic matter concentration range is: n-hexane 150-250mg / m 3 , ethyl acetate 200~450mg / m 3 , butyl acetate 100~200mg / m 3 , formaldehyde 300~500mg / m 3 , the exhaust gas volume is 3000m 3 / h; Exhaust gas temperature: 30-40°C.

[0031]The composition (by mass percentage) of the organic waste gas microemulsion absorption liquid is as follows: 0.5% lauryl amidopropyl betaine, 0.5% octylphenyl polyoxyethylene ether, 0.5% sodium dodecylbenzenesulfonate , dimethylacetamide 7%, polydimethylsiloxane 0.02%, hydroxyl silicone oil 0.03%, and the rest is water. Abstract

The invention relates to a preparation method of an organic exhaust gas micro-emulsion absorption liquid, and a method for applying the micro-emulsion absorption liquid for cleaning industrial organic exhaust gas comprising benzene, toluene, xylene, and the like. The invention belongs to the technical field of atmosphere pollution control. The absorption liquid is prepared from the components of, by mass, 80-90% of water, 0.5-3% of a surfactant, 7-19.5% of a coupling agent, and 0.02-0.06% of an auxiliary agent. The surfactant is sufficiently mixed with water, such that a surfactant solution is obtained; the auxiliary agent is dissolved in water, such that an auxiliary agent solution is obtained; the two solutions are combined and uniformly mixed; and the coupling agent is added, and the obtained solution is stirred, such that the organic exhaust gas micro-emulsion absorption liquid is obtained. The organic exhaust gas micro-emulsion absorption liquid is suitable to be used for controlling exhaust gas containing benzene-series volatiles, and has the advantages of convenient raw material source, low cost, mild and stable property, low toxicity, environment-friendliness, no absorption tower corrosion or blocking phenomena, no severe influence to human health, high removal rate to organic exhaust gas, no need of pretreatment upon exhaust gas, and low investment and running cost. Saturated absorption liquid and absorbed organics can be recycled, such that waste can be turned useful.

Description

technical field [0001] The invention relates to a method for preparing a microemulsion absorption liquid for treating organic waste gas, which can be applied to treat "triphenyl" (benzene, toluene, xylene) and other industrial organic waste gases, and belongs to the technical field of industrial waste gas environmental pollution control. Background technique [0002] A large amount of organic waste gas will be emitted in petrochemical, coating, spraying, printing, adhesive production, ink, semiconductor and electronic product manufacturing, wood-based panel and wooden furniture manufacturing, leather, fine chemical industry, etc., such as : Volatile organic compounds such as benzene series, phenols, polycyclic aromatic hydrocarbons, etc. The components in industrial organic waste gas are very complex, but benzene-containing organic waste gas is the most important one.
